Protecting Your Facility During Nighttime Shifts
When your activities extend into the night, ensuring on-site security becomes paramount. Overnight hours present unique challenges that demand a tailored approach to protection. Establishing comprehensive security measures is vital for safeguarding your assets, staff, and the integrity of your operations.
- Robust surveillance systems with strategically placed recording equipment can provide a deterrent to potential intruders and offer valuable evidence in case of an incident.
- Rigorous access control measures, such as keycard entry or biometric scanners, should be implemented to restrict unauthorized admittance to your premises.
- Skilled security personnel can patrol your facility regularly to deter criminal activity and respond promptly to any incidents.
By taking a proactive approach to on-site security for overnight activities, you can minimize risks, protect your interests, and ensure a safe and secure environment for all.
Protecting Your Assets After Dark
When darkness falls, your assets become more vulnerable to theft and damage. It's crucial to implement comprehensive plans to protect what you've worked hard to acquire.
First, ensure your property is properly bolted down. Reinforce doors and windows with sturdy locks and consider installing a security system that includes motion detectors and alarms. A well-lit exterior can also discourage potential intruders.
Secondly, be vigilant about your surroundings. If you're walking alone at night, stay in well-populated areas and avoid dark alleys or deserted streets. Trust your instincts – if something feels off, remove yourself from the situation.
Finally, take steps to protect your valuables inside your home. Keep expensive items out of sight, use a safe for irreplaceable possessions, and consider a fireproof box for important documents. Regularly duplicate your digital data to prevent loss in case of theft or damage.
By following these simple precautions, you can significantly reduce the risk of your assets being compromised after dark.
